Fundraising and Investor Strategies

Blue Owl reached $10.6 billion for its latest GP stakes fund, which is expected to close this year after extensions. CVC is aiming for a third-quarter close for its sixth secondaries fund, having raised $9.3 billion to date for the vehicle, and is also planning its first infrastructure secondaries fund. Savano closed its direct secondaries fund oversubscribed, with the vehicle having made 12 investments to date. In Asia, a concentration of capital in the large-cap space presents a lucrative opportunity for GPs able to raise smaller amounts of capital further down the market. Sweden's Alecta, a €126.7 billion pension fund, views disciplined entry pricing as directly linked to value creation, with purchase multiples becoming a key metric according to Jonas Nyquist, head of alternatives. Platinum Equity is acquiring a 50% stake in Nestlé's waters and premium beverages business for $3.4 billion, forming a new company, Peranel, at a €4.9 billion enterprise value.

Technology, AI, and Cleantech Investments

Blossom Capital is exploring investments in the defense sector. The CEO of cybersecurity unicorn Tines shared insights from the company's AI overhaul. Europe's universities have seen significant spinout funding in the first half of 2026, with 222 spinouts raising €4.9 billion according to Sifted. European startups are actively racing to power the AI boom, with the EU opening applications for a €10 billion AI gigafactory scheme as reported. Battery storage startup Antora closed a $550 million Series C round, one of the largest cleantech rounds this year, to fund large-scale projects amid soaring energy demand from AI data centers. Health testing platform Function inked a $450 million investment from General Catalyst, offering over 100 blood tests via a yearly subscription. Inforcer, a London-based firm, raised $50 million in a Series C round led by Insight Partners to help smaller businesses navigate AI and security risks. Vanessa Larco, former NEA partner, evaluates startups based on founder potential and their ability to leverage AI.

Market Dynamics and Exit Strategies

The trend of shorter hold periods in private equity continuation vehicles is being assessed, with hold period alone deemed an imperfect metric. KKR's record realisations quarter, which included $848 million in realized performance income and exit multiples as high as 20x, fueled pushback against broader industry anxieties. Venture capitalists are increasingly taking on operator roles within their portfolio companies, a trend that is prompting questions about its underlying causes.
